18 October 2012

During a routine inspection

People were admitted to the home properly. Their needs were assessed and they were given an opportunity to say how they wanted their care provided. Their care was kept under review.

People told us they were cared for very well. They said, 'I do talk to the staff about the help I need. They are very good'. 'I talked about the help I needed with the manager before I came to stay. I wouldn't like to move, everyone is so kind here'. 'I'm quite happy with how I am treated'.

People told us the food was very good. They commented, 'I don't always know what we are having, but it's always very nice'. And, 'We have a choice at tea time. I'm not fussy and I enjoy what I get". We found there were good supplies of fresh, frozen and other provisions. Meals were balanced and nutritious and offered choice. Portions served were generous.

People told us they felt safe in the home. Staff were very good and took intoaccount their needs. They said staff spoke to them respectfully. There were no rigid rules or routines they had to follow.

People told us they usually had their medication when they needed it. We found some concerns about how medication was managed.

We were told there was always enough staff about to help where needed. Staff came when required and always had time to talk people. Rooms were kept clean.

People told us they could raise concerns or comments about the service and be confident they would be taken seriously.

8 February 2012

During a routine inspection

People using the service told us they were satisfied with the care and services they received at Highgrove House. They were enabled to make choices and decisions about matters which affected them.

They said staff mostly treated them well, that they were enabled to maintain their independence and they were treated well.

Everyone we spoke with made positive comments about the catering arrangements, they said, "The food is acceptable" and "The meals are quite good".

They also told us that they were keeping in touch with family and friends and the hairdresser visited as well as the local churches.

People said they were getting support with healthcare needs and that they had ongoing visits from health care professionals where needed.

We received mixed comments about how people spend their time, some indicated there wasn't much going on at the home, yet others said there were lots going on. People told us that they could have their meals in their rooms and make decisions for themselves about how they wanted to decorate their rooms.

We received positive comments about the accommodation and facilities provided at Highgrove house, people said that the home was being kept clean but it was not always up to some peoples' standards.
